虚拟机是否仅限支持Win7解析

虚拟机只支持win7吗

时间:2025-01-23 03:13


虚拟机:并非只支持Win7的神奇容器 在数字化技术日新月异的今天,虚拟机作为一种强大的软件解决方案,已经在众多领域展现出了其独特的价值和魅力

    然而,关于虚拟机是否只支持Windows 7(Win7)这一说法,却常常困扰着许多用户和开发者

    本文旨在深入探讨虚拟机的功能、兼容性以及其支持的多样性,以澄清这一误解

     虚拟机的定义与功能 虚拟机,简而言之,是一种能够在同一物理硬件上运行多个操作系统的技术

    它通过模拟硬件环境,使得来宾操作系统(Guest OS)及其应用程序和服务能够在与主环境(宿主机)隔离的虚拟环境中运行

    这种隔离不仅保证了来宾系统的独立性,还极大地提高了系统的安全性和灵活性

     虚拟机的主要功能包括但不限于: - 资源分配与管理:虚拟机能够根据需求分配内存、处理器核心数和硬盘空间等资源,确保每个来宾系统都能获得足够的性能支持

     - 系统切换与备份:用户可以轻松地在不同的虚拟机之间切换,无需重启计算机

    同时,虚拟机文件可以备份、迁移,甚至在不同主机间共享,增强了系统的便捷性和灵活性

     - 安全性与隔离:虚拟机提供了一个相对独立且安全的环境,即便在虚拟机中运行可能带有恶意软件的程序,也不会直接影响到宿主机的安全

     虚拟机的兼容性探讨 关于虚拟机是否只支持Win7的问题,实际上是一个关于虚拟机兼容性的误解

    虚拟机技术自诞生以来,就以其强大的兼容性著称

    它不仅能够支持Windows系列操作系统,包括Windows XP、Windows 7、Windows 10乃至最新的Windows 11,还能够支持Linux、macOS等多种操作系统

     Windows操作系统 Windows操作系统是虚拟机中最常见的选择之一

    它具有良好的兼容性和稳定性,适用于大多数应用程序和游戏

    Windows操作系统还提供了丰富的功能和工具,使用户能够轻松地进行软件开发、测试和调试

    特别是在一些特定的场景下,如某些软件或游戏仅支持Windows平台,通过虚拟机运行Windows系统,可以完美解决这类兼容性问题

     Linux操作系统 Linux操作系统作为一种开源的操作系统,具有高度的可定制性和灵活性

    它适用于开发人员、系统管理员和高级用户,可以进行各种自定义配置和优化

    Linux还提供了强大的命令行界面和开发工具,适合进行服务器管理和软件开发

    在虚拟机中运行Linux系统,不仅能够满足特定的开发需求,还能够提供一个相对独立且安全的测试环境

     macOS操作系统 macOS操作系统是苹果公司开发的操作系统,具有出色的用户体验和稳定的性能

    虽然macOS操作系统在虚拟机中的安装相对复杂,但它仍然是一些特定需求下的理想选择

    例如,对于需要在Windows环境下开发macOS应用的开发者来说,通过虚拟机运行macOS系统,可以极大地提高工作效率和兼容性

     虚拟机的应用场景与优势 虚拟机的多样性和兼容性使其在多个领域得到了广泛应用

    以下是一些典型的应用场景和优势: 软件开发与测试 在软件开发与测试领域,虚拟机提供了一个相对独立且可控的测试环境

    开发者可以在虚拟机中安装所需的操作系统和软件环境,进行代码的编写、调试和测试

    这种隔离的测试环境不仅保证了测试结果的准确性,还避免了测试过程中对宿主机的影响

     网络实验与安全研究 在网络实验与安全研究领域,虚拟机同样发挥着重要作用

    通过虚拟机,研究人员可以模拟各种网络环境和攻击场景,进行深入的网络安全研究和分析

    同时,虚拟机提供的隔离环境也保证了实验过程的安全性,避免了潜在的网络风险

     教育与学习 在教育与学习领域,虚拟机也是理解操作系统原理、进行网络配置等实验的理想工具

    学生可以通过虚拟机接触和学习不同的操作系统和网络技术,提高自己的实践能力和综合素质

     兼容性与旧版软件支持 对于一些依赖旧版操作系统或特定软件环境的用户来说,虚拟机同样提供了完美的解决方案

    例如,一些特定的软件或游戏可能只支持Windows XP或Windows 7等旧版操作系统

    通过虚拟机运行这些旧版操作系统,用户可以轻松地使用这些软件或游戏,而无需担心兼容性问题

     虚拟机的安装与配置 虚拟机的安装与配置过程相对简单,但也需要一定的专业知识和操作技能

    以下是一个以Windows 7为例的虚拟机安装与配置步骤: 1.下载并安装虚拟机软件:首先,需要下载并安装一款虚拟机软件,如VMware Workstation或Oracle VirtualBox等

     2.创建虚拟机:打开虚拟机软件,创建一个新的虚拟机,并选择Windows 7作为客户机操作系统

     3.分配资源:根据需求分配足够的内存、处理器核心数和硬盘空间给虚拟机

     4.挂载ISO镜像文件:将Windows 7的ISO镜像文件挂载到虚拟机的光驱中

     5.启动虚拟机并安装操作系统:启动虚拟机,按照Windows7安装向导的指示完成操作系统的安装过程

     6.安装VBoxGuestAdditions(以VirtualBox为例):为了在虚拟机中实现更好的性能(如全屏模式、共享文件夹、鼠标指针集成等),需要安装VBoxGuestAdditions

    在安装完成后,从VirtualBox菜单中选择“设备”->“安装增强功能”,并按照提示完成安装

     结论 综上所述,虚拟机并非只支持Windows 7这一说法显然是一个误解

    虚拟机以其强大的兼容性和灵活性,能够支持多种操作系统和应用场景

    无论是在软件开发、网络实验、教育学习还是兼容性与旧版软件支持方面,虚拟机都发挥着不可替代的作用

    因此,我们应该正确认识和理解虚拟机的功能和优势,充分利用这一技术为我们的生活和工作带来更多的便利和价值